Ski racing is not about how much you weigh. If weight was the key, everybody would be sucking down food.
Lindsey Vonn

What this quote means

This quote emphasizes that success in ski racing depends on skill and technique rather than simply body weight.

Lindsey Vonn's quote highlights the idea that in ski racing, physical weight is not the determining factor for success; instead, it is the mastery of technique, training, and mental fortitude that truly matter. By suggesting that if weight alone could dictate performance, everyone would be overeating, she points out the misconception that physical attributes are the sole contributors to success in sports.
